Quick heads-up on Pinwheel UI versioning: we cut a minor release every sprint, and anything touching component props needs a changeset file in the PR. No changeset, no merge — the bot will nag you. Majors are rare and go through the design council first. The full policy, with examples of what counts as breaking, lives on the internal page below.

wiki page, bahip-yahip: https://grafana.qirvanlabs.corp/browse/display/projects/cc3a1b9dbfc9

## Deployment

The Quillfeed public REST API paginates all list endpoints using cursor tokens. Support staff deploying a sandbox replica should note that page size limits and cursor TTLs differ from production. Deploy via the Quillfeed CLI, then restart the gateway. The sandbox instance ships with the following configuration values.

settings of fahag-haduf:
[ulaox]
port = 8443
region = south-2
host = ulaox.lumiccorp.internal
timeout_ms = 500
retries = 8

## Step 5: Deep-link routing cutover

Move all mobile deep-link routes from the legacy Pathkit resolver to the Skylark router. Update the route manifest, regenerate the link map, and delete the old fallback handler — Skylark handles unmatched links itself. Test both cold-start and warm-start entry on each platform build. Do not ship until QA signs off in the Farrowgate staging channel. Apply the following configuration values before building.

config for tagaf-bawif:
[norok]
host = norok.ordinworks.local
user = norok_svc
database = norok_prod

Severity: High. In the Tumblevault app, tapping "Open Locker" twice during a slow response creates two charge intents, and the reconciliation job only voids the first. Affected customers at the Marrowfield pilot site saw duplicate holds of up to three days. Fix: the open-locker endpoint is now idempotent, keyed on locker session. QA has confirmed the fix on staging hardware. For the release manager: please cherry-pick this onto the hotfix branch and cut from the build noted below.

build token for tajeg-bajep: htk14_409ba9df6b8acb